Description:
Eleven Wedgwood Lustre Items, England, c. 1920, two melba cups, butterflies to a mother-of-pearl exterior with butterfly to mottled orange interior, ht. 3 1/8; birds to a mottled blue exterior with bird to mottled orange interior, ht. 3 1/8; two octagonal bowls, each with butterflies to a mother-of-pearl exterior and scarab interior to a mottled orange, dia. 2 3/4 and 4; three-handled cup with butterflies to a mother-of-pearl exterior, orange interior with butterfly, ht. 2; bowl with dragons to a mottled green/black exterior with coiled dragon to a mother-of-pearl interior, dia. 4; bowl with Chinese ornaments to a mottled wine exterior, mother-of-pearl interior with butterflies, dia. 4 1/8; bowl with mottled blue exterior, mother-of-pearl interior with coiled snake, dia. 2 1/4; bowl with flying geese border to a mottled blue exterior, hummingbird to mottled orange interior, dia. 2 1/4; footed dish with mottled deep wine exterior, mother-of-pearl interior with dragonfly, dia. 3; and footed dish with mottled blue exterior and mother-of-pearl interior with turtle, dia. 3/4 in.; printed marks.
Estimate $400-600
Interior of 4" octagonal bowl washed out in making. No evidence of any cracks, chips, wear or restoration throughout.
